Optimal Placement of the Sensor

The Polar Verity Sense 2026 should be worn snugly but comfortably on your upper arm, just above the bicep. Ensure the sensor is centered and in direct contact with your skin for the most accurate readings. Avoid wearing it over clothing or accessories that might interfere with the sensor’s contact.

Proper Fit and Comfort

Adjust the strap so that it fits securely without cutting off circulation. A good rule of thumb is that you should be able to fit one finger between the strap and your skin. A secure fit prevents movement during activity, which can distort data.

Avoid Loose or Tight Wearing

If the device is too loose, it may shift during movement, leading to inaccurate heart rate readings. Conversely, if it’s too tight, it can cause discomfort and restrict blood flow, also affecting data quality. Find a balance for optimal performance.

Consider Skin and Environmental Factors

Ensure your skin is clean and dry before wearing the device. Sweat, lotions, or dirt can interfere with sensor contact. During cold weather, keep the skin warm to prevent poor contact and inaccurate readings.

Wearing Tips During Different Activities

For running or high-movement activities, double-check the strap’s snugness before starting. For swimming or water-based activities, confirm the device is waterproof and securely fastened. During strength training, ensure the device remains in place despite vigorous movements.

Positioning for Swimming

When swimming, wear the Verity Sense on your upper arm or forearm, ensuring it is tight enough to stay in place. Use the waterproof features and avoid wearing it over wet or slippery skin to maintain proper contact.

Regular Maintenance and Checks

Periodically check the device for dirt, sweat, or damage. Clean the sensor area with a soft, damp cloth and avoid harsh chemicals. Replace the strap if it becomes worn or loses elasticity to maintain a secure fit.
